latch on

latch on (third-person singular simple present latches on, present participle latching on, simple past and past participle latched on)

  1. To grasp firmly; to become attached to.
    • 2006, Ariana Franklin, City of Shadows, page 68
      "She'll latch on quick when she remembers. It'll impress the customers. And open up the American market."